Gender Titles must first be created in the Setup > Practice > Titles section. Learn how to do this here.

After Gender Titles have been created, they can be added to a Client’s Profile to help assist in correctly recording a Client’s Gender. After the Gender has been added to the Client Profile, it can then be used as a placeholder in Letters.

Setting the Client’s Gender in the Client Profile

1

If the Client does not exist in Nookal Add a Client Profile.

2

If the Client already exists in Nookal Find the Client’s Profile.

3

In the Client > Profile locate the Gender field.

4

Select the Client’s Gender from the list of available options.

5

Click Save Changes.

6

The Client’s Gender should now appear as selected in their Profile.

Using Gender as a Letter Placeholder

After the Gender has been added to the Client Profile, this field can be used as a placeholder in Letters to pull in a Client’s Gender automatically.

If you haven’t yet set up Letter Templates in Nookal, learn how to do this here.

1

Open an existing Letter or Letter Template and click into body of the letter.

2

You will find the Gender placeholder via Client > Profile > Gender.
